About

Panachikkadu Saraswathy Temple, also known as Dakshina Mookambika or Panachikkad Maha Vishnu Kshetram, is a revered ancient temple and pilgrimage centre situated in Panachikkad, Kottayam district, Kerala.

Nestled along Eravinalloor - Panachikkad Temple Road, Kuzhimattom P.O., this temple is renowned for its Kerala-style architecture and tranquil village setting.

The temple’s primary deity is Lord Vishnu, and it also houses shrines for Goddess Saraswati, Lord Shiva, Lord Ganapathi, Lord Ayyappan, Nagaraja, Nagayakshi, and Panachikkadu Yakshi, making it a significant spiritual destination for devotees seeking blessings from multiple deities.

The temple is open for darshan daily from 5:30 AM to 11:00 AM and from 5:00 PM to 7:30 PM. Free darshan is available for all visitors. The best time to visit is during the early morning hours or the winter months from November to February, as well as during the vibrant festival season.

The temple observes a strict dress code: men must wear a dhoti (veshti) and remain bare-chested above the waist, while women are expected to wear a saree, skirt and blouse, or churidar with dupatta. Jeans, shorts, and revealing outfits are not permitted inside the sanctum.

Panachikkadu Saraswathy Temple is especially popular during festivals such as Navarathri/Saraswathi Pooja in September-October, Vidyarambham on Vijayadashami, monthly Masapooja, and Aswathi festival days.

Poojas are conducted in Sanskrit and Malayalam, with a wide range of offerings including Archana, Pushpanjali, Saraswathy Pooja, Vidyasooktharchana, Maha Ganapathi Homa, Bhagavatiseva, Janmanakshatra Pooja, Saraswathi Seva, Thulabhara, Namakaranam, Choronu (Annaprasanam), and various para offerings.

Prasadam includes theertham (holy spring water), sandal paste, payasam, and consecrated books or turmeric, with annadanam provided during major festivals. Reaching the temple is convenient from Kottayam or Chingavanam via Main Central Road.

From Kottayam, travel 7-9 km towards Chingavanam/Eravinalloor and follow signboards to Panachikkadu Temple. Auto-rickshaws and local buses are available from Kottayam Railway Station or KSRTC Bus Stand.

The nearest railway stations are Chingavanam (4 km), Kottayam (10 km), and Changanassery (13 km), while Cochin International Airport is 95 km away. Photography and videography are strictly prohibited inside the premises and near the sanctum or pond area.

Adequate parking is available, though it may be congested during festivals. For accommodation, visitors can find standard lodging in Chingavanam and Kottayam town, with options like The Palms Hotel Chingavanam, Park Residency Puthuppally, The Windsor Castle, Hotel Aida, and Hotel Arcadia.

Heritage & details

Historical period
Unknown / disputed
Built by
Mythologically attributed to Lord Parasurama; historically administered by local Nambudiri Illams (Kizhapuram, Karunattu, Kaimukku)
